To maximize the efficiency and longevity of your chiller system, regular maintenance is crucial. Begin by examining the unit for any signs of deterioration. Scrub the condenser coils regularly to remove dust and debris that can hinder heat dissipation. Check refrigerant levels and guarantee proper circulation.
, Additionally, it's important to substitute air filters according to the manufacturer's recommendations. Arrange professional inspection at least once a year to detect potential issues before they worsen. By following these simple tips, you can enhance your chiller's performance and extend its lifespan.

Chiller Repair: Diagnosing and Fixing Common Issues
A malfunctioning chiller can click here bring your operations to a grinding halt. To avoid costly downtime, it's crucial to diagnose common issues early on. Initiate by checking the motor's function. Listen for unusual audible cues and feel for trembling. A lack of refrigeration or a dripping refrigerant line are also indications that warrant prompt action.
Consult your chiller's manual for detailed instructions on common problems. Evaluate calling a qualified HVAC technician if you cannot pinpoint the issue or are uncomfortable repairing it yourself. Regular servicing can help prevent future chiller issues.

Professional Chiller Maintenance: Ensuring Maximum Efficiency
Regular maintenance of your chiller system is essential for enhancing its efficiency and prolonging its lifespan. By implementing a comprehensive maintenance plan, you can identify potential issues early on, preventing costly repairs and interruptions.
A professional specialist should examine the chiller system periodically, checking components such as motors and coolant levels. They will also maintain the condenser, evaporator, and other essential components to confirm optimal operation.
Moreover, regular maintenance can lower energy usage, leading to significant expense reductions. By preserving your chiller system in top form, you can optimize its overall effectiveness.
